Output 58cf15d8c68f889721450f9340e8fcfc41262c53fc8350dab4f828927cb08449:1

value
629954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baed11efbc054e59667bd3ceb356ba098cb49a3b OP_EQUAL
address
3JjPc98kc1kttaUtDg8nRCH38mMWLwF7Fw
transaction
58cf15d8c68f889721450f9340e8fcfc41262c53fc8350dab4f828927cb08449
spent
true